Athletics Lifeguard
University of La Verne
Requirements
Current Lifeguarding Certificate, Must be a ULV student
About the role
Responsibilities
- Provide a safe environment for open swim and aquatic competitions
- Enforce and promote all pool policies to ensure user safety
- Monitor pool activities and be prepared to handle any aquatic emergencies
- Promote a positive and cooperative environment for all pool users
- Work a regular schedule of 10:00am-1:00pm Monday through Friday, with additional hours required for home water polo games and swim meets
Requirements
- Must be a current University of La Verne (ULV) student
- Must hold a current Lifeguarding Certificate
- Ability to sit, stand, walk, bend, and lift up to 20 pounds occasionally
Preferred Qualifications
- Previous lifeguarding experience
- Previous experience working in a pool environment
Benefits
- One hour of Paid Sick Leave for every 30 hours worked (accrual capped at 48 hours)
- Eligibility for the University of La Verne Defined Contribution Retirement Plan
- Medical coverage eligibility for employees working an average of 30 or more hours per week (per ACA guidelines)
- Covered under University of La Verne Workers Compensation Insurance
